RTÉ Threatens Eurovision 2026 Boycott Over Israel Participation

The EBU has extended a penalty-free withdrawal window to mid-December during consultations on Israel's participation.

Overview

  • Ireland’s public broadcaster said it will not enter the Vienna contest if Israel is allowed to compete, citing the Gaza war, killings of journalists, blocked media access and the plight of hostages.
  • Spain’s culture minister renewed a call to exclude Israel and said withdrawal is being considered, a move that would carry extra weight given Spain’s Big Five status.
  • Iceland’s RÚV, Slovenia’s RTV SLO and the NetherlandsAvrotros have tied their decisions to EBU actions, leaving participation contingent on the outcome of ongoing talks.
  • The EBU has not issued a final ruling on Israel’s status and is consulting members, with initial entry administration due in mid-September and penalty-free withdrawals permitted until mid-December.
  • Broadcasters note Israel’s KAN is an EBU member in good standing, while others warn multiple exits could overshadow the Vienna event and strain planning for the host broadcaster ORF.
